VISITING TEACHERS

A party of American teachers and students arrived by the Maunganui today from San Francisco on a visit to New Zealand and Australia. The tour is being made during the summer vacation, and a "Post" reporter was told that it was the first of many that would be undertaken by teachers and students in the future. The party consists of Mrs. M. Colmar, Misses, F. Davies, M. Casey (San Francisco),' and Messrs. J. F. Colton and F. Mcrkle, jiin. (Flagstaff, Arizona). Included in the party is Miss M. Spain, a magazine writer, of Portland, Oregon, who, in addition to visiting New Zealand and Australia, intends to visit Siam for the purpose of collecting material for magazine articles. ' A party of twelve travelled as far as Tahiti 'by the Maunganui. f .
